STONELEIGH BAPTIST CHURCH
Financial health, per its FY2024 accounts
The accounts state that total receipts for the year were £190,404, resulting in a net increase in funds and a closing unrestricted and designated cash balance of £153,276. The trustees report that the church holds reserves equivalent to a minimum of three months' operational expenditure, which is in accordance with their stated reserves policy. The independent examiner confirmed that no material matters came to their attention that would cause concern regarding the accounts or accounting records.

Income and spending
| Financial year end | Income | Spending |
|---|---|---|
| 31/12/2024 | £197k | £185k |
| 31/12/2023 | £189k | £190k |
| 31/12/2022 | £192k | £168k |
| 31/12/2021 | £172k | £227k |
| 31/12/2020 | £234k | £182k |
